Blockchain2 Klaytn IDE에서 KIP-17 개발 & Truffle 배포 클레이튼 네트워크에서 사용되는 NFT, KIP-17을 개발합니다. Klaytn IDE KIP-17 KIP-17 contracts 전체 코드 MyNFTs.sol GitHub Gist: instantly share code, notes, and snippets. gist.github.com - 알고 가야 할 것 - 클레이튼 기반의 스마트 컨트랙트를 생성하기 위해서는 KIP를 사용해야합니다. - ERC-721과 같은 내용을 담고 있는 KIP는 KIP-17입니다. - ERC-721에는 Identity를 검증하는 ERC-165가 포함되어있고, KIP에서는 KIP-13으로 Identity를 검증합니다. - Klaytn IDE를 통해 개발할 때에는, 가능하면 한 페이지에서 작업하는 게 좋습니다. (로컬에서는 파일을 .. 2022. 4. 7. Mnemonic Wallet 개발하기 1. newMnemonic API 만들기 mnemonic 변수를 만듭니다. (응답) mnemonic 변수에 lightwallet.keystore.generateRandomSeed()을 담아, mnemonic을 응답으로 전송합니다. (에러) 에러를 응답합니다. router.post('/newMnemonic', async(req,res) => { let mnemonic; try { mnemonic = lightwallet.keystore.generateRandomSeed(); res.json({mnemonic}); } catch(err) { console.log(err); } }); 2. Postman으로 테스트하여 니모닉코드 얻기 로컬 서버를 실행시키고, 엔드포인트를 정확히 입력합니다. 이 경우에는 htt.. 2022. 4. 7. 이전 1 다음